Chimichurri Chicken Thighs

A vibrant dish featuring juicy chicken thighs marinated in a zesty chimichurri sauce, perfect for gatherings and quick dinners.
Prep Time 30 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 50 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Dinner, Main Course
Cuisine: Latin American
Calories: 300

Ingredients
  

For the Chicken
  • 4 pieces chicken thighs Use high-quality chicken thighs for best flavor.
For the Chimichurri Sauce
  • 1 cup fresh parsley, chopped Adjust the amount based on your taste preference.
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ced Feel free to adjust this based on your spice preference.
  • 1/2 cup olive oil
  • 1/4 cup red wine vinegar
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 teaspoon red pepper flakes Optional, adjust for spiciness.

Method
 

Preparation
  1. In a bowl, mix the chopped parsley, minced garlic, olive oil, red wine vinegar, salt, black pepper, and red pepper flakes to create the chimichurri sauce.
  2. Place chicken thighs in a large resealable bag or container and pour the chimichurri sauce over them. Seal and marinate for at least 30 minutes, or overnight for best results.
Cooking
  1. Preheat your grill or skillet to medium-high heat.
  2. Remove chicken from marinade and place on the grill or skillet.
  3. Cook for 6-7 minutes on each side, or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(75°C).
Serving
  1. Serve the chimichurri chicken thighs with sides like a fresh garden salad, grilled vegetables, or over rice or quinoa.
